A statue depicting US President Donald Trump and Jeffrey Epstein holding hands is seen near the US Capitol. Titled "Best Friends Forever," by the anonymous art collective “The Secret Handshake,” the statue was installed near the US Capitol on September 23 and removed by the National Park Service the following day.

The sculpture has now mysteriously reappeared on October 2. A plaque below the statue reads: "In honour of Friendship Month, we celebrate the long-lasting bond between President Donald J. Trump and his 'closest friend,' Jeffrey Epstein.
